Indo-European ablaut
In
linguistics
, the term ablaut designates a system of
vowel
gradation (i.e. regular vowel variations) in
Proto-Indo-European
and its far-reaching consequences in all of the modern
Indo-European languages
. (For the general phenomenon, see
Apophony
.) An example of ablaut in English is the strong verb sing, sang, sung and its related noun song.
